And it means we prioritize a diverse F5 community where each individual can thrive.Maintain conversion Testing and Optimization program from the ground up, blending business needs with industry best practices, this will include:  Maintain and grow a Testing and Optimization program focused on CRO (conversion rate optimization). The program will extend excellence and expertise through collaborative discovery, sharing of best practices, reporting on successes and failures, and engaging in ongoing education initiatives across the organization.  Leverage web analytics to evaluate the digital performance of the website(s) and pages across campaigns and always-on to identify candidates for testing and optimization Lead and maintain a closed-loop marketing-wide learning cycle where the program findings are injected back into the business, making all subsequent experiences better and more effective due to the program's output. Set goals and prioritization for the testing program while also informing development roadmaps in collaboration with UX, SEO, paid media, and GTM teams Maintain and evolve processes/workflow for programs, including campaign development and deployment, content strategy and production, segmentation, events, web development and analytics. Identify key customer journey paths partnering with UX, and development teams to optimize and test towards improved customer experience Effectively discuss, develop, and present research analysis and provide recommendations that impact and improve our customer’s experience with F5 from a digital perspective. Collaborate with campaigns team(s), various business units, and regions to design and build full-funnel journeys rooted in best practices, data, and innovation wherever possible. Mapping of user flows through F5 properties, spanning the entire user journey for use in insights generation and optimization strategies. Perform competitive analysis and research for all relevant projects Research, analyze, and socialize industry UI/UX/CX trends and competitor sites and strategies Relentlessly simplify and distill complex business processes into intuitive and elegant customer experiences. Build and maintain expertise in Adobe Target, Adobe Analytics, and other relevant tools.  Contribute to organizational excellence and enablement by hosting regular working sessions/brown bags across the Marketing organization   Technical requirements for role: Comfort with HTML/CSS  Familiarity with Adobe Creative Suite  Proficiency using Adobe Target (or similar) Up-to-date awareness of brand guidelines and style guides Working knowledge of Javascript and JQUERY  Experience in Adobe Experience Manager Development Environment Working knowledge of Adobe Analytics, Analytics Workspace, and a strong understanding of reporting systems outside of Adobe Marketing Cloud products (Tableau, Datorama, etc.) Familiarity with personalization at scale a plus  Other requirements: 5+ years of experience in testing or CRO for websites and/or web applications Physical demands and work environment duties are performed in a normal office environment while sitting at a desk or computer table.
